You'll have to find the nest or nests. When you locate it, wait till after dark to spray it. This will ensure everyone is "home" when you shoot it.

They sell wasp catching devices that trap them inside....they are attracted to something inside but can't get out since the openings are fluted. I don't know who makes them, but my grandpa has one and he empties it every other day, and usually there are al least 20 in there. We have had issues with wasps here as well.<br /><br />I think you can make a homemade contraption by cutting the top of a 2 liter bottle of and inverting it into the bottom half and filling it with 3-4 inches of soda and some kind of insecticide. Wasps go in and can't get out.

Try hanging an inflated paper bag tied to a string near where they are bothering you. What happens is that since wasps are territorial they will think its another nest and stay away. Trust me, it works. I use it on my boat at anchor if/when they get bad.
